Biography

Born in 1965, Youssef is the youngest of his father’s 13 sons from seven marriages. He eventually left his village to study electrical and communication engineering at the Cairo campus of Banha University. Inspired by his love for the silver screen, Youssef invited his favorite directors to give public lectures at the university. One of them was Youssef Chahine.At age 25, Youssef entered Chahine’s shooting location and immediately decided he had found his career. After successfully completing his first film as an assistant, he was hired to assist Chahine on his hit film Al-Maseer, shot in five countries. After the success of Al-Massir, Chahine told Youssef that he was ready to start his own path directing, but Youssef, not yet feeling confident, continued to work by Chahine’s side on many movies like:Al-Massir (The Destiney), Al-Mohagir (The Emigrant), Heya Fawda..? (It's Chaotic)... In 2001, he launched his first film Al-Asefa (The Storm), which received the Silver Pyramid Award at the Cairo Film Festival. Political views

Youssef was exposed to politics from an early age. His father was a devoted follower of the Egyptian socialist movement. The director’s simple upbringing and early-developed political sympathies led him to focus his life’s work on the less advantaged in his country. “I was raised with a clear bias toward simple, underprivileged people,” Youssef told the Egyptian monthly Egypt Today in its August 2008 issue.
